【问题标题】:gzip compression is enabled but not workinggzip 压缩已启用但无法正常工作
【发布时间】:2014-01-23 10:45:38
【问题描述】:

我在以下站点http://www.whatsmyip.org/http-compression-test 中检查了 gzip 压缩,它显示了

https://domain.com/ is Compressed
Uncompressed Page Size: 108.1 KB
Compressed Page Size: 22.9 KB
Savings: 78.8%

但是http://gtmetrix.com/

有25个纯文本组件应该压缩发送,任何想法

【问题讨论】:

  • 可以分享网址吗?

标签: performance gzip


【解决方案1】:

没有看到实际网页,这只是猜测,但很可能网络服务器配置为使用 GZIP 压缩提供 HTML 页面,但未配置为使用 GZIP 压缩发送其他类型。

在网络服务器中配置 GZIP 压缩时,您要确保所有尚未被其文件格式压缩的类型都启用了 GZIP 压缩。

这意味着您要为所有基于文本的响应启用 GZIP 压缩:html,还有 css、javascript、json、XML 文件、rss 等。 还有一些非文本文件,例如 favicon ico 文件和大多数 web 字体文件(woff 除外)

您不得为已按文件格式压缩的文件启用 GZIP 压缩。这意味着大多数图像、视频和音频。

例如,您可以查看htaccess of the html5 boilerplate project

【讨论】:

    猜你喜欢
    • 2016-09-15
    • 2018-10-11
    • 2010-12-30
    • 2011-06-16
    • 2013-05-21
    • 1970-01-01
    • 2011-08-12
    • 2020-10-07
    • 2017-02-11
    相关资源
    最近更新 更多